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Isarog Chrotomys | spindle palm |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Liliopsida (Monocots)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Arecales (Arecales)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Arecaceae |
| Genus | Chrotomys | Hyophorbe |
| Species | Chrotomys gonzalesi | Hyophorbe verschaffeltii |
